Rated Output | 18 VDC / 100 W / 5.56A |
Note: Performance will vary depending on temperature, brightness and time of sun exposure. Summer production will be higher than in the winter. Bright sunny days will generate higher output than cloudy days.

Setup
This Solar Panel can be setup temporarily or permanently.
Latitude | Solar Panel Angle |
0-4° | 10° |
5-20° | Latitude + 5° |
21-45° | Latitude + 10° |
46-64° | Latitude + 15° |
65° or more | 80° |

Note: It is normal to see up to 20% degradation in Mono-crystalline solar panel performance within the first 6 months before the Mono-crystalline stabilizes.
